If you're in Bonita Springs, El Acajutla Restaurant is a gem you won't want to miss. This family-owned establishment specializes in authentic Salvadoran cuisine, offering a delightful menu that also includes Honduran and Venezuelan dishes. Guests rave about the homemade quality, with flavors described as “muy rico” by many patrons. Portions are generous, making every meal a fulfilling experience.
Reviews highlight the restaurant’s charming authenticity, filled with regulars who appreciate its rich culinary heritage. John Claeys reflects on the deliciousness that keeps him returning, while Xiomara Castillo praises their standout soups that feel homemade. The vibrant atmosphere is enhanced by a great staff and a selection of local beers on tap. Tyler Edwards notes the inviting atmosphere created by fellow diners sharing a taste of home.
While the exterior may lack curb appeal, the dining experience inside far outweighs any initial hesitations. Brook Jimenez acknowledges that while she might not have visited without a recommendation, she was pleasantly surprised by the quality of food. Overall, El Acajutla Restaurant promises a heartwarming escape into Latin flavors, making it a must-visit spot in Bonita Springs.
